Imperial Muni is in Imperial, Nebraska. The field elevation is 3,276 ft MSL. It has two runways. The longest is 13/31 at 5,022 ft. There is no control tower. CTAF and UNICOM are both 122.8. No ILS approaches are published here.

Pattern altitude is not published. Plan on the standard 1,000 ft AGL unless the current Chart Supplement says otherwise. That puts the light piston pattern at 4,276 ft MSL. The airport sits in southwest Nebraska, so density altitude can matter in warm weather. The elevation is already high enough to notice performance changes on takeoff.

The on-field FBO is Imperial Municipal Airport. It carries 100LL. 100LL is available 24 hours a day via credit card. The published remarks also note seasonal bird activity near the airport. Runway 03/21 is not plowed in winter. Crop spraying operations are common from April through August, so expect extra traffic in the area. Runway 13/31 has medium intensity lights, PAPI and REILs. REILs are activated via CTAF. For clearance delivery, contact Denver ARTCC at 303-651-4257. If you need current local procedures or any restriction details, check the current FAA Chart Supplement or call the airport operator before departure.

Frequently asked questions

What is the pattern altitude at KIML?
Pattern altitude is not published. Use the standard 1,000 ft AGL for light piston operations unless the current Chart Supplement says otherwise. That puts the pattern at 4,276 ft MSL.
What is the longest runway at Imperial Muni (KIML)?
Runway 13/31 is the longest runway. It is 5,022 ft long and has a concrete surface.
Does KIML have any ILS approaches?
No ILS approaches are published at KIML. Check the current Chart Supplement for the latest approach list before you go.
Is KIML towered?
No. KIML is an untowered airport. Use CTAF 122.8 for self-announce traffic calls.
Which runway at KIML has lights and visual glide aids?
Runway 13/31 has medium intensity runway lights. It also has PAPI and REILs. The REILs are activated via CTAF.
What fuel is available on the field at KIML?
The on-field FBO is Imperial Municipal Airport. It carries 100LL. The remarks say 100LL is available 24 hours a day via credit card.
Are there any operational cautions for flying into KIML?
Yes. Birds are reported seasonally near the airport. Crop spraying operations also occur from April through August. Runway 03/21 is not plowed in winter months.
Who do I call for clearance delivery at KIML?
The published remark says to contact Denver ARTCC at 303-651-4257 for clearance delivery. For local airport details, call the airport operator or the FBO directly.
